Frequently Asked Questions

What are typical salary ranges by seniority in health insurance?
Entry‑level analysts earn $50k–$70k annually. Mid‑level underwriters and actuaries range $70k–$100k. Senior directors and VP roles exceed $120k–$170k, with bonuses and profit sharing in top‑tier firms.
What skills and certifications are required?
Core skills: SQL, SAS, Python, Excel, risk modeling, and claims adjudication. Certifications: Certified Professional in Healthcare Quality (CPHQ), Certified Health Insurance Associate (CHIA), HIPAA Privacy & Security, SOA Actuarial Exams (CD, CE, FA), and Health Information Management (RHIA).
Is remote work available in health insurance roles?
Claims, analytics, underwriting, and compliance roles are largely remote‑ready, especially with secure VPNs and cloud platforms. Only field‑service or on‑site actuarial model validation may require office presence.
What are common career progression paths?
Start as Analyst → Senior Analyst → Manager → Director → Vice President of Risk or Chief Risk Officer. Lateral moves into product management or data science broaden skill sets and open higher‑level opportunities.
